SQLite

Надстройте до най-новия SQLite3 на CentOS7

Надстройте до най-новия SQLite3 на CentOS7

Как да надстроите до най-новия SQLite3 на CentOS7

SQLite 3 е лесна проста базирана на файлове система от бази данни. Използва се от много разработчици. Особено устройствата, които имат ниски хардуерни спецификации, микроконтролери, вградени компютри използват SQLite като лека система за бази данни. Android също широко използва SQLite база данни.

В CentOS 7, SQLite 3.7 вече е инсталиран. Не можете да го премахнете, защото всички останали пакети на CentOS 7 зависят от него. CentOS 7 не предоставя никакъв начин да го актуализира. Актуализирането на версията на SQLite на CentOS 7 също е сложно поради това.

В тази статия ще ви покажа как да актуализирате SQLite3 на CentOS 7 безопасно. Да започваме.

Изтегляне на най-новия SQLite3:

Първо отидете на официалния уебсайт на SQLite на адрес https: // sqlite.орг.  Трябва да видите следната страница:

Сега кликнете върху „Изтегляне“, както е показано на екранната снимка по-долу.

Трябва да видите следната страница. Той съдържа връзки за изтегляне на най-новата версия на SQLite3.

Сега превъртете малко надолу. Трябва да видите раздела „Предкомпилирани двоични файлове за Linux“. Оттук можете да изтеглите предварително компилирана версия на последната стабилна база данни SQLite3. Предварително компилираните двоични файлове са готови за използване след изтегляне, тъй като не изискват никаква компилация. Кликнете върху файла, както е показано на екранната снимка.

Вашият браузър трябва да ви подкани да изтеглите файла. Щракнете върху „Запазване на файл“ и щракнете върху „ОК“. Вашето изтегляне трябва да започне.


Надстройка на SQLite3:

Сега отворете терминал и отидете в директорията, където сте изтеглили SQLite3. По подразбиране тя трябва да бъде ~ / Downloads директория в домашната директория на вашия ПОТРЕБИТЕЛ.

Изпълнете следната команда, за да отидете в директорията ~ / Downloads:

$ cd ~ / Изтегляния

Сега нека изброим съдържанието на директорията ~ / Downloads със следната команда:

$ ls

Можете да видите, че изтегленият файл е там.

Сега трябва да извлечем zip архива.

За да извлечете изтегления zip файл, изпълнете следната команда:

$ разархивирайте sqlite-tools-linux-x86-3210000.цип

Както можете да видите, в zip файла има само 3 файла. Те са 'sqlite3', 'sqldiff', 'sqlite3_analyzer'

Интересува ни само файлът "sqlite3".

Сега трябва да намерим къде е предварително инсталираната програма sqlite3.

За да направите това, изпълнете следната команда:

$ whereis sqlite3

Можете да видите, че предварително инсталираната програма SQLite3 е в '/ usr / bin / sqlite3'. Отбележете това, тъй като по-късно се нуждаем от този път.

Можете да премахнете файла '/ usr / bin / sqlite3' и да го замените с този за актуализация. Но не препоръчвам да правите това. Защото ако възникне някакъв проблем, няма да можете да се върнете толкова лесно. Препоръчвам преименуване на файла. Така че ще имате инсталирани и двата SQLite3 и актуализираният ще бъде по подразбиране. В случай че имате някакъв проблем, просто премахнете новия и преименувайте стария на 'sqlite3' сте готови.

Преди да преименувам файла, нека проверим версията на инсталирания в момента SQLite3.

Изпълнете следната команда:

$ sqlite3 - версия

Виждате, че версията е 3.7.17.

Ще преименувам инсталирания двоичен SQLite3 от 'sqlite3' на 'sqlite3.7 '.

За да направите това, изпълнете следната команда:

$ sudo mv -v / usr / bin / sqlite3 / usr / bin / sqlite3.7

Можете да видите, че операцията по преименуване беше успешна.

Сега можем да копираме най-новия стабилен двоичен файл sqlite3, който получихме, след като разархивирахме изтегления zip архив в / usr / bin /.

За да направите това, изпълнете следната команда:

$ sudo cp -v sqlite-tools-linux-x86-3210000 / sqlite3 / usr / bin /

Можете да видите, че операцията за копиране е била успешна.

Сега можете да проверите версията на инсталирания SQLite3 отново със следната команда:

$ sqlite3 - версия

Можете да видите, че версията, ако 3.21. Това е последната версия към момента на писане.

Можете също да използвате старата версия, ако искате. Старият SQLite3 може да бъде достъпен като 'sqlite3.7 ', както е показано на екранната снимка по-долу.

Така че актуализирате SQLite3 на CentOS 7. Благодаря, че прочетохте тази статия.

Как да промените левия и десния бутон на мишката на компютър с Windows 10
Напълно нормално е всички устройства на компютърни мишки да са ергономично проектирани за десничари. Но има налични устройства за мишка, които са спец...
Емулирайте кликванията на мишката, като задържите курсора на мишката с кликаща мишка в Windows 10
Използването на мишка или клавиатура в неправилна поза при прекомерна употреба може да доведе до много здравословни проблеми, включително напрежение, ...
Добавете жестове на мишката към Windows 10, като използвате тези безплатни инструменти
През последните години компютрите и операционните системи значително се развиха. Имаше време, когато потребителите трябваше да използват команди за на...